Disciplinary problems with Obafemi at Swansea, nothing major, but a repeat of what ralph said here, he has to behave like a professional footballer

"But there are certain things you have to make sure you do to be in the squad. You have to behave every day like what you are, a professional footballer.

"He's done nothing major but there's stuff we need to help him with.

"He's disappointed. I'm disappointed he's not here, but performance doesn't come before culture, it's the other way around. He'll get there and I'm sure he'll be back involved soon.

"It's just a few disciplinary things in terms of the way we train, time keeping and it does matter, unfortunately.

"If it was Joel Piroe doing the same, even though he's our top goalscorer, it'd be the same consequence.

"That's where we're at. He understands and he respects it. He will be better for it because he's a really brilliant lad who hasn't been shown enough care or love for a while because of the position he's been in."
